Hiya - We’ve got a Vermont Castings Encore stove circa 1996 which doesn’t seem to be working worth a darn. It’ll go fine with the bypass open but once it’s shut it barely will burn even with air intake fully open. Should we start by replacing the combustor? If so, would anyone have recommendations as to the most reliable place to get one?

Additional info: We’ve had the house for four years and as far as I know, the combustor has not been inspected, and I would bet my last nickel it has never been since it was installed (only had very light use prior to our purchasing the house). The stove was inspected four years ago, although the inspector to my knowledge never looked at the combustor. The wood is good, it’s a new chimney that’s cleaned regularly, so I know that’s all working well. No idea why the photo is sideways! Sorry.
